How should i write this formula?
If E6 = 1/2", AND G6=PVC-40 than = I6....(if not =0)
E6 an G6 has to meet the criteria otherwise its 0.

=IF(AND(LEFT(E6,3)="1/2",G6="PVC-40"),I6,0)
the " after the 1/2" made it difficult that is why there is a left(e6,3) in there.
